通过与 Jira 对比,让您更全面了解 PingCode

  • 首页
  • 需求与产品管理
  • 项目管理
  • 测试与缺陷管理
  • 知识管理
  • 效能度量
        • 更多产品

          客户为中心的产品管理工具

          专业的软件研发项目管理工具

          简单易用的团队知识库管理

          可量化的研发效能度量工具

          测试用例维护与计划执行

          以团队为中心的协作沟通

          研发工作流自动化工具

          账号认证与安全管理工具

          Why PingCode
          为什么选择 PingCode ?

          6000+企业信赖之选,为研发团队降本增效

        • 行业解决方案
          先进制造(即将上线)
        • 解决方案1
        • 解决方案2
  • Jira替代方案

25人以下免费

目录

python笨办法如何

python笨办法如何

“Python笨办法如何?”可以被总结为:简单易懂、适合初学者、强调实践。《笨办法学Python》是一本经典的入门书籍,作者Zed A. Shaw通过一系列简短而直接的练习,帮助读者掌握Python编程的基础知识。简单易懂是因为书中的练习设计得非常直观,逐步引导读者理解Python语言的核心概念;适合初学者是因为它针对的是完全没有编程背景的人,通过手把手的指导,使学习过程不再枯燥;强调实践是因为书中大量的练习和代码示例,鼓励读者不断动手实践,从而巩固所学知识。尤其是实践的重要性,编程是一门实践性很强的学科,仅仅依靠阅读和理论学习是不够的,动手实践能够帮助我们加深理解,锻炼解决问题的能力。

一、简单易懂

《笨办法学Python》之所以能够成为初学者的首选,很大程度上归功于其简单易懂的教学方式。书中的内容被设计得非常直观,避免了复杂的术语和概念,确保读者能够轻松理解每一个练习。

  1. 作者在编写这本书时,采用了极简的语言和直接的指导方式。每一个练习都有详细的步骤说明,读者只需要按照书中的指导一步步操作,就能掌握Python的基本语法和功能。这种写作风格对于那些完全没有编程背景的读者来说,特别友好。

  2. 书中的练习设计也遵循了由浅入深的原则。开始时,练习内容非常基础,比如打印输出、变量的定义和使用等。随着学习的进展,读者会逐渐接触到更复杂的主题,如条件语句、循环、函数等。这种循序渐进的学习方式,帮助读者在不知不觉中掌握了Python编程的核心概念。

二、适合初学者

《笨办法学Python》特别适合编程初学者,尤其是那些对计算机科学没有太多了解的人。其教学方法和内容设计都非常贴合初学者的需求。

  1. 首先,书中大量的练习和实例,帮助初学者通过动手实践来理解抽象的编程概念。在每个章节结束时,作者还会提出一些挑战性的练习题,鼓励读者自己动手解决问题。这种实践导向的学习方式,有助于初学者加深对所学内容的理解。

  2. 其次,作者在书中强调了编程中的一些好习惯和技巧,比如代码的注释、调试方法等。这些细节在初学者的编程学习过程中非常重要,因为它们能够帮助初学者养成良好的编程习惯,为将来的深入学习打下坚实的基础。

三、强调实践

实践是编程学习中不可或缺的一部分,而《笨办法学Python》正是通过大量的实践练习,帮助读者掌握Python编程的基础知识。

  1. 书中每一个练习都要求读者亲自动手输入代码,而不是简单地阅读或复制粘贴。这种要求不仅能够提高读者的动手能力,还能帮助他们更好地理解代码的运行机制。通过反复的练习,读者可以逐渐熟悉Python的语法和结构,进而提高编程技能。

  2. 此外,作者还鼓励读者在练习的过程中,不断进行修改和尝试。比如,改变代码中的某些参数,观察输出结果的变化;或者对练习中的代码进行扩展,增加新的功能。这样的练习方式,不仅能够锻炼读者的创新能力,还能帮助他们更深入地理解Python编程的原理。

四、理论与实践的结合

虽然《笨办法学Python》强调实践,但它也不忽视理论知识的讲解。书中在介绍每一个新概念时,都会有相应的理论解释,帮助读者理解其背后的原理。

  1. 理论知识的讲解通常与实际应用相结合,使读者能够在理解理论的同时,看到其在实际编程中的应用。这种理论与实践相结合的学习方式,能够帮助读者在掌握编程技能的同时,建立起对编程原理的理解。

  2. 在每个章节的结尾,作者还会提供一些额外的阅读材料,供读者深入学习。这些材料不仅包括Python的高级特性,还涉及一些计算机科学的基本概念,如数据结构、算法等。这些知识对于想要深入学习编程的读者来说,非常有帮助。

五、解决问题的能力

《笨办法学Python》通过大量的练习和挑战,帮助读者提高解决问题的能力。这种能力对于编程学习者来说,至关重要。

  1. 编程本质上是解决问题的过程,而问题往往没有唯一的解决方案。在练习的过程中,读者会遇到各种各样的问题和挑战,书中的练习设计也鼓励读者思考多种解决方案。通过不断地尝试和调整,读者可以逐渐培养出灵活的思维方式,提高解决问题的能力。

  2. 此外,书中还介绍了一些常见的调试技巧,帮助读者在遇到问题时,能够快速定位和解决。这些技巧不仅能够提高编程效率,还能帮助读者养成良好的编程习惯。

六、培养编程思维

除了教授Python编程的基础知识,《笨办法学Python》还帮助读者培养编程思维。这种思维方式对于任何编程语言的学习者来说,都是非常重要的。

  1. 编程思维包括逻辑思考、问题分解、算法设计等多个方面。在书中的练习过程中,读者会逐渐接触到这些思维方式,并通过实践加以运用。比如,在解决一个复杂问题时,读者需要将其分解为若干个子问题,并逐一解决。这种思维方式不仅适用于编程,还可以应用于日常生活中的问题解决。

  2. 通过不断地练习和思考,读者可以逐渐培养出编程思维,进而提高编程能力。这种能力不仅能够帮助读者更好地理解和掌握Python编程,还能为他们将来的编程学习打下坚实的基础。

七、为后续学习打下基础

《笨办法学Python》不仅是一本入门书籍,它还为读者的后续学习打下了良好的基础。通过这本书的学习,读者可以掌握Python编程的基本技能,为更深入的学习做好准备。

  1. 在掌握了书中介绍的基础知识后,读者可以更容易地理解和学习Python的高级特性,比如面向对象编程、异常处理、模块和包等。这些特性在实际开发中非常重要,能够帮助程序员编写出更高效、更稳定的代码。

  2. 此外,读者还可以通过这本书打下的基础,学习其他编程语言。由于编程语言之间有很多共通之处,掌握了一种编程语言的基础知识后,学习其他语言会变得更加容易。通过《笨办法学Python》的学习,读者可以为将来的编程学习做好充分的准备。

八、总结与建议

《笨办法学Python》是一本非常适合初学者的编程入门书籍,其简单易懂、注重实践的教学方式,帮助无数读者迈出了编程学习的第一步。对于初学者来说,遵循书中的指导,认真完成每一个练习,并不断进行实践,是掌握Python编程的有效途径。

  1. 在学习的过程中,建议读者多与他人交流,分享自己的学习心得和经验。通过与其他学习者的互动,可以获得更多的学习资源和建议,帮助自己更好地掌握编程技能。

  2. 最后,要保持学习的热情和坚持。编程是一项需要长期投入的技能,只有通过不断地学习和实践,才能够不断提高。希望每一位学习者都能通过《笨办法学Python》的学习,迈出编程学习的第一步,并在未来的学习中取得更大的进步。

相关问答FAQs:

如何使用Python解决常见的编程问题?
许多编程问题可以通过一些简单的Python代码来解决。Python的语法简洁易懂,适合初学者。通过查阅相关文档和教程,结合实例练习,可以逐步掌握使用Python的技巧。例如,对于字符串处理、数据分析等问题,可以使用内置函数和库(如Pandas和NumPy)来简化操作。

Python的“笨办法”究竟指的是什么?
“笨办法”通常指的是采取一种相对简单、直接的方法来解决问题,而不是依赖复杂的算法或高级的编程技巧。这种方法适合初学者,帮助他们理解基本概念和操作。即便是经验丰富的程序员,有时也会选择“笨办法”来快速实现某个功能,尤其是在时间紧迫或项目需求变化时。

如何提高Python编程的效率和优化代码?
尽管“笨办法”在某些情况下是可行的,但为了提高代码效率,学习一些优化技巧是非常重要的。可以通过使用列表推导式、生成器和内置函数等方式来简化代码。此外,熟悉常用的库和框架,合理使用数据结构和算法,都能显著提升编程效率和代码性能。参加编程社区的讨论和分享也是一种学习和改进的方法。

相关文章